The Accelerator Stuck problem

The accelerator jammed at full throttle as we were making a right turn. There was nothing depressing the accelerator, but the engine was racing at full speed. The light was red, so I was forced to used the brakes to keep from hitting the car stopped at the light in front of us.   Read details...
